Pathfinder does allow for you to do a triggered action. Basically spend your Standard Action for a Readied Action with a trigger. "If they start Casting, I shoot them" or whatever. Can be abused if over-used, but unless it becomes a problem I see no reason not to allow it. Under normal circumstances (Casting Defensively, etc.) then Concentration checks are generally no problem at moderate to higher levels.
- Concentration Check = 1d20 + Caster Level + Casting Mod.
- Difficulty for standard Defensive Casting is 15 + 2x Spell Level. If you fail the roll, you lose the Spell. If you fail the Defensive Casting check you don't take an AOO, but you do lose the Spell.
--- So if Aurelia tries to cast a 1st Level spell, the DC would be 17 (15 + 2). She is Level 2 with a +4 Casting Mod (+6 total). So she would have a 50/50 chance to succeed. Taking the Feat 'Combat Casting' for the +4 thus makes a huge difference, as well as other things one can do to improve the chances.

But if someone gets hurt while trying to Cast the spell (shot while trying to Cast, continuing the previous example), then the Concentration check is often almost impossible to succeed on.
- DC for getting damaged while Casting = 10 + Damage taken + Spell Level.
--- So if Aurelia had taken that Acid Arrow while Casting, the DC to keep the Spell going would be 10 + 4 + 1 = 15, so actually easier than the Defensive Casting.
--- But you can see how fast that can Scale. Let's say she get's Fireballed for 15 damage, the DC is now 26! For trying to succeed on a 1st Level spell. So at higher levels this can be abused to have even a basic Ranger or something totally shut down a powerful Caster.
